How these floating 'Seabins' can help clean up our waters
2022年9月23日 · Their commercial product acts as a floating garbage bin and intercepts trash, oil, fuel and detergents. "Trash cans on land, why not in the water?" That's the thought that went into creating the Seabin project that installs floating "seabins" to skim plastics and other debris from harbour water before they can reach the ocean.

Ocean plastic pollution threatens marine extinction says new study
2022年2月21日 · “Plastic pollution is now found everywhere in the ocean, and almost every marine species is likely to have encountered it”, says WWF, adding that a total of 2,141 species have so far been found to encounter plastic pollution in their natural environments.

8 ways to clean up plastic waste from the world’s rivers | World ...
2021年6月28日 · US-based non-profit Ocean Conservancy is taking its quest for trash-free seas to the Song Hong River in Vietnam, teaming up with the Centre for Marine Conservation & Community Development to deploy traps that capture plastic waste. These unique cleanup tools are locally designed, inexpensive and built using locally sourced materials.
